> Now at mounting, I have a strange behavior: polki requires a root password
> to mount both the Debian partition and the data partition. I use Debian sid
> with MATE desktop.

If the partitions are recognized by the Linux kernel (i.e. show up as
/dev/sdb1, sdb2, sdb3) then the partition table is ok.

Password questions for mounting USB sticks seem to be normal.
Google "polkit mount password" yields plenty of discussions and proposals.
